What are some ways parents can help cultivate emotional intelligence in their children?

Help them build an emotional vocabulary, reframe “negative” emotions into an opportunity for connection, allowing them to interpret their experiences in a positive way. Encourage self-expression, listen, and show empathy.

What are some strategies for helping children manage big emotions like anger or sadness?

We must stay calm, listening shows empathy and creates a safe space for them to express their emotions. Then validate what they are feeling, by saying, “I can tell you are upset because I did not let you ride your scooter in the street. When you calm down, we can talk about what you can do instead.
